**Q: The Marblequill markdown pipeline locked me out of the render-cache admin panel. How do I get back in?**

A: This happens when the cache invalidation worker restarts mid-session and drops your admin token. Do not clear browser storage; that only delays re-entry. Open the recovery dialog from the panel footer and select the passphrase option. Verify you are on the staging-safe panel, not production. Enter the recovery passphrase shown below when prompted.

vault phrase of kajef-tafog = wenox-briix

Subject: Baseline key rotated

On-call: the credential used by Lintforge to push static-analysis baseline files to the Vaultline artifact store was rotated at 09:00 today. Old key is revoked. If baseline uploads start failing with 401s, that's why — update the CI secret and redeploy the pipeline runner. No other services touched. Rotation ticket is in the tracker; postmortem of the accidental exposure follows next week. The new Vaultline service key is:

service key, kagaf-kafop: kto15_gXZGNf2YOoumwwZ

## Break-Glass: PixHoard Image Cache

New folks: if the PixHoard image cache leaks memory and OOMs the Renner nodes, don't wait for approvals. Restart via the break-glass account, file an incident, and notify the cache owner. Access is audited. The break-glass account unlocks with the recovery passphrase below.

recovery phrase for kagaf-yajof: fraax-quenwyn-lamion